We have a table with lots of data. The 2 columns we need is called DBT (diabetes) and TG (triglicerid). DBT has only 1 and 2in it which stands for type 1 or type 2 diabetes. TG has a bunch of triglicerid blood levels.

The problem is the following. We have to use QUARTIL in 5 cells to get kvartil 0,1,2,3,4 of the TG column. But we have to do this for DBT 1 and DBT 2 separately. If I filter the data in excel to get the TG levels of patients who have DBT type 2 and select the filtered TG levels and put it into the QUARTIL, QUARTIL won't ignore the hidden rows.

How can I do this?

Easiest solution is probably to sort your data by DBT and set your QUARTILE formula to just look at the range you need

e.g. A2 to B10 could be just type 1 data, A11 to B20 could be type 2 data
